At your request, instead of moving items, we said, "add (subtract, multiply, divide) the same number on both sides of the equation":
Solving equation 3x + 1 = X-2
If you subtract x from both sides, you get 2x + 1 = - 2,
Subtract one from both sides to get 2x = - 1,
Divide both sides by 2 to get x = - 1 / 2

OK, one more way;
Solving equation 3x-2 = 2x + 1
Subtract 2x from both sides to get X-2 = 1
Add 2 on both sides to get x = 3
